Understanding Clustering Depth in Snowflake: A Deep Dive!

Disable ads (and more) with a premium pass for a one time $4.99 payment

Explore how clustering depth can vary in Snowflake based on micro-partition counts and impact data management. Get insights that help you prepare for certification tests effectively!

When it comes to Snowflake, understanding the nuances of data management can feel like trying to navigate a maze—exciting yet challenging! One particularly intriguing aspect is clustering depth. Now, you might wonder, what’s the deal with clustering depth and micro-partition counts? Let’s break it down!

So, you know how large data sets can get unwieldy? This is where Snowflake’s clever little internal structures—micro-partitions—come into play. Think of them as boxes within a warehouse, neatly organizing your data for easy access. The more boxes you have, the easier it is to find your favorite sweater buried in that huge pile of winter clothes. Similarly, with more micro-partitions, you can achieve a higher degree of organization and efficiency.

Clustering Depth: The Heart of Data Organization

Clustering depth is all about how well your data is organized within those micro-partitions. When you have a table with different counts of these micro-partitions, it can lead to varying clustering depths. But why does this matter? Well, let’s say you’ve got a table with plenty of micro-partitions. This means there are numerous spots for Snowflake to organize and order your data, which can lead to superior query performance.

But hold on—does that mean all tables with a similar structure experience the same clustering depth? Nope! Imagine you’ve got two identical-looking boots but one is well-worn while the other is brand-new. Just because they look alike doesn't mean they perform the same, right? Similarly, if your tables have different micro-partition counts—even if they sport the same structure—you’re likely to see significant differences in clustering depth.

As the micro-partition count increases, you gain a clearer roadmap for sorting and accessing your data. More partitions mean more granularity, thus enhancing how information is clustered. And when scaling up, these deeper clusters can significantly influence performance—especially during querying times when every second counts.

Real-Life Implications

Let’s illustrate this with a housing analogy. Imagine two neighborhoods—one has a spacious layout with numerous houses (lots of micro-partitions) while the other is densely packed with only a few homes (fewer micro-partitions). The spacious neighborhood provides more routes to navigate, making it easier for someone to directly reach a specific house. In contrast, the packed neighborhood might leave you roaming around longer, just trying to find what you’re looking for.

In the realm of data, Snowflake operates much the same way. Tables with many micro-partitions can lead to a more efficient querying experience, as the data’s clustering depth allows the system to access it rapidly. For data professionals, this insight is not just beneficial; it’s crucial. As you gear up for the Snowflake certification, keep this concept in your toolkit.

Preparing for Your Certification

Sifting through the Snowflake Certification Practice Test can feel a bit daunting, but knowing key topics—like clustering depth and how micro-partition counts affect performance—will give you the edge you need. Focus on understanding these connections, and you'll find yourself not just memorizing but truly grasping how Snowflake operates. This comprehensive understanding is what sets apart the solid practitioners from those just getting by.

As you prep for your tests, remember: it’s not merely about learning what’s on the exam; it’s about integrating knowledge that will stay with you way beyond the certification. Understanding micro-partition counts and their impact on clustering depth is just one piece of the puzzle, but it’s essential. So, get comfy with these concepts, practice with real examples, and engage with your study materials like you’re having a conversation—because that’s the cornerstone of effective learning! Armed with this knowledge, you're on the path to acing that certification and becoming a Snowflake whiz!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y